Case study assignments are more than just academic exercises—they are essential tools for applying theory to real-world scenarios. Whether you’re studying business, law, healthcare, or education, these assignments help develop analytical thinking, strategic decision-making, and effective communication. To write a strong case study, start by thoroughly reading the scenario and identifying the central problem. Conduct research, apply relevant theories, and organize your findings into a logical structure that includes an introduction, analysis, solutions, and conclusions.
